Working Principle of PFRA.050.2
The working principle of PTC resettable fuses is based on the sensing of excessive current or voltage. When the voltage or current increases beyond a set level, a Polymer Positive Temperature Coefficient (PPTC) element inside the device activates to open the circuit and cut-off the power. The element then remains open until the voltage or current has decreased to a safe level. This element then automatically closes and resumes the normal flow of power.
The resetting of the fuse is triggered by an internal thermal mechanism. When excessive current is detected, the PPTC material increases its resistance in order to open the circuit. This activity generates heat, which is dissipated through the surface of the PTC element. As the temperature decreases, the PPTC material returns to its initial low resistance condition, resuming normal operation.
Advantages of PPTC Resettable Fuses
PTC resettable fuses provide several advantages over traditional fuse components. One of these is their resetting capability, which eliminates the need for frequent fuse replacement. This reduces manpower costs, increases reliability, allows for a smaller footprint, and reduces the risk of injury. In addition, PPTC resettable fuses can perform independent of power control systems, meaning they can protect elements even if power control systems fail.
The PPTC element also allows for quicker response times compared to other fuse components, improving protection. The tightened thresholds of PPTC fuses can also provide better overcurrent and overvoltage protection without degrading it, and the PPTC materials provide excellent heat dissipation which helps with more reliable and consistent performance.
